Default Fuel injector choice

Hi All,

I'm after some experience from the forced induction guys really. My car runs perfect when driving and on boost but getting the injectors to stay stable at idle has been nigh on impossible. I have to let it idle around 13.8 for it to be smooth and steady and after a while particularly in traffic it begins to stink of petrol.

I currently have deatschwerks 800cc injectors which claim to have a minimum opening time of 1.2ms but in reality when they spray at anything below 1.7 they get very very lumpy and the idle is all over the place. I have to idle the engine at 1150rpm to ensure it has enough air to burn the fuel off so that it runs okay. I have messed about with battery offset in the AEM EMS but it makes no difference at all. They just wont spray properly at below 1.7ms. That is also at stock fuel pressure.

Can anyone recommend me some injectors of around 750-800cc that will work with shorter pulse lengths? It would be interesting to see what you guys can get in terms of AFR at idle and at what idle speed.
